Habitat & Geographic Range
Leafhopper
Habitat
Inhabits montane grasslands and shrublands and Mediterranean forests and woodlands within the Palearctic biogeographic realm.
Range
Widely distributed across Africa (Morocco, Tunisia), Europe (30 countries), and North America (Canada, United States).
